Abstract
In this paper, we present a locking-based concurrency control scheme for object-oriented databases (OODBs). Our scheme revises the implicit locking so that incurs less locking overhead than implicit locking for any types of access to OODBs. Especially, our scheme only uses structural information of OODBs so that extra overhead to reduce locking overhead is little. In this work, we prove that our scheme performs better than the implicit locking.
